Transaction 59f07c731b0856ea0600b9d644d3f2e30002df817f0ee16d45f94004c87ea9b5

1 Input
2 Outputs
  • 59f07c731b0856ea0600b9d644d3f2e30002df817f0ee16d45f94004c87ea9b5:0
  • value  76479267
    address  33uJcbeiMruZSj61EyJCYHVug6QiNvoGcA
  • 59f07c731b0856ea0600b9d644d3f2e30002df817f0ee16d45f94004c87ea9b5:1
  • value  2175410
    address  3H1owEj2eESB2VzoRTieNULWJW64ob29G4